NEW EPISODES EVERY TUESDAY, SUBSCRIBE FOR UNBEATABLE ECOM RECON – Every Tuesday since 2014, host Kurt Elster shares the Shopify success stories that nobody tells you about, straight from the entrepreneurs living it. Subscribe for a raw look at what it really takes to succeed on Shopify.

Maximize Your Paid Ads with Google Performance Max 04.10.2022

Performance MAX campaigns are HOT right now. This super campaign type combines ALL of Google's channels into one campaign - Search Ads, Shopping Ads, Display Ads, Gmail Ads and YouTube ads all in one. We're seeing amazing early results and believe this will be a game changer for eCommerce brands. To break it down, we're joined by Google Premier Partner Brett Curry. Scott Brown & Tim Swindle are the creators of PaddleSmash, a new outdoor active game that combines elements of Pickleball and Spikeball. Scott Brown is the co-founder of Marbles: The Brain Store, a retail concept focused on building better brains through play, which eventually grew to 40 stores, a website, a catalog business and a proprietary product division.
